The 2002 Russian television miniseries Brigada (released internationally as Law of the Lawless ) remains a monumental achievement in post-Soviet media. Spanning 15 episodes, this crime drama chronicles the rise and fall of four childhood friends who form a powerful criminal gang in Moscow between 1989 and 2000. For international audiences, finding high-quality English subtitles is essential to fully grasp the nuanced dialogue, cultural slang, and historical context of Russia’s turbulent "Wild East" era. Directed by Aleksei Sidorov, Brigada is praised for its production quality, acting, and soundtrack. While criticized for potentially romanticizing the criminal lifestyle, it remains a brilliant, tense, and emotionally resonant drama that, at its core, is about brotherhood and the consequences of ambition.
